In which town and region is 1 Drysdale Avenue situated?

The address is in Tamborine, a rural town in the Scenic Rim Region of Queensland. The locality had a population of 4,388 people at the 2021 census.

Which main roads provide access to the Tamborine area?

The Beaudesert–Beenleigh Road runs through Tamborine from south‑west to north‑east, and State Route 95 (Waterford‑Tamborine Road) traverses the locality from north‑west to south‑east.

Are there any notable natural attractions close to the property?

Tamborine National Park lies to the east of the locality, and the nearby mountain Mount Birnam is about 1–2 km away.

What community facilities are available nearby?

Residents can access the Tamborine Memorial Hall, the Tamborine Rural Fire Station, and a mobile library service that stops near the corner of Waterford‑Tamborine Road and the Beenleigh‑Beaudesert Road. Several parks such as Cedar Creek Park, Fred Bucholz Park and Birnam Range Park are also in the area.

How has the population of Tamborine changed in recent censuses?

The locality's population grew from 3,464 in 2011 to 4,388 in 2021, indicating steady growth over the decade.
